dear student
you have to appear for IMU CET exam (Indian Maritime University Common Entrance Test) to join Merchant Navy after 12th standard (PCM)
your eye sight should be normal or glasses up to plus or minus 2.5 may be allowed.
your marital status should be unmarried/single
Atter scoring good marks in exam apply for various colleges. for eg. Tolani Maritime Institute, MANET, AMET

Hii Adarsh You can join the merchant navy in two ways. If you do not want to study any further then there is deck cadet job for you to apply. The salary won't be great but good enough. Don't expect 6 digit figure for salary. If you can study further it would be nice. The officer level jobs are well paid and comes with additional perks. I will definitely recommend you to continue with your studies as pursue either B.Sc in Nautical Science or Marine Engineering course. Eligibility 1. You should have completed 12th with PCM. 2. Only umarried candidates are eligible. 3. The age limit is 20 years. 4. SC and ST can apply till 25 years. 5. You will have to pass a medical test. 6. Physical requirements will have to be met such as at least 5 feet height, 6/6 vision etc. You can complete the Marine Engineering or B.Sc in Nautical Science and then apply for some officer level jobs in marine engineering. Direct Entry As I mentioned earlier, after completing 12th you can apply for the deck cadet job. If a company selects you then it will arrange a 3 months long pre-sea training for you. Candidates who have completed B.Tech in Electrical/Mechanical/Technology are also eligible for several officer level jobs in Merchant Navy. However such candidates will have to undergo through a 9 months log pre-sea course in Marine Engineering from MERI. All the best.

There are various posts in merchant Navy like deck officer, engineer, catering department. Which post you want to join. The minimum age is 17 yrs to join merchant Navy and the maximum age is 25 years to give exams to join merchant Navy.
